SOL Strategies Expands Solana Staking with Major SOL Purchase

SOL Strategies, a Canadian infrastructure firm specializing in blockchain validation, has significantly increased its Solana (SOL) holdings, acquiring 24,000 SOL tokens in March. The purchase, valued at approximately $3.37 million, underscores the company’s commitment to expanding its presence in the Solana ecosystem. Led by former Valkyrie Investments co-founder Leah Wald, SOL Strategies now holds over 267,000 SOL, with nearly all of it staked across its growing validator network.

Strategic SOL Acquisition and Market Impact

SOL Strategies purchased the 24,000 SOL tokens at an average price of C$199 ($139.8) per token, reinforcing its long-term bullish stance on Solana. Despite recent market downturns—SOL dropped 27% since early March—the firm continues to invest heavily in Solana’s infrastructure. This acquisition brings its total SOL holdings to 267,151 tokens, with 265,295 staked across four validators. Staking these tokens allows SOL Strategies to earn passive rewards while contributing to network security.

Validator Expansion and Multi-Chain Strategy

Beyond Solana, SOL Strategies has been diversifying its validator operations across other Proof-of-Stake (PoS) blockchains, including:

  • Sui (SUI) – A high-throughput Layer 1 blockchain.
  • Monad (MONAD) – An emerging smart contract platform.
  • ARCH (ARCH) – A decentralized finance (DeFi)-focused chain.

In March, the company acquired three additional validator nodes, including one from Laine and Stakewiz, for $24.5 million. This move more than doubled its staked SOL from 1.66 million to over 3.35 million tokens.

Market Performance and Long-Term Outlook

Despite SOL Strategies’ aggressive expansion, its stock has declined by 25% since early March, while SOL itself fell 27%. Since the start of the Trump presidency, the company’s stock has dropped 67%, compared to Solana’s 58% decline. However, the firm remains optimistic about Solana’s long-term potential, leveraging its staking operations to generate consistent yields.

Leah Wald’s Leadership and Vision

Under Leah Wald’s leadership, SOL Strategies has positioned itself as a key player in blockchain infrastructure. Wald’s experience at Valkyrie Investments brings credibility to the firm’s strategic moves. The company also holds 3.211 Bitcoin (BTC), though its primary focus remains on Solana and PoS networks.
